WebMar 18, 2024 · San Choy Bow is most often made with minced/ground meat and finely chopped vegetables which are cooked together in a wok. A full-flavoured, traditionally flavoured sauce, binds the dish together. The mixture is then piled into crispy lettuce cups and wrapped into a roll to eat with your hands.
